Florivore
In zoology, a florivore (not to be confused with a folivore) is an animal which mainly eats products of flowers. Florivores are types of herbivores (often referred to as floral herbivores), yet within the feeding behaviour of florivory, there are a range of other more specific feeding behaviours, including, but not limited to:
* Granivory: the consumption of grain and seeds
* Nectarivory: the consumption of flower nectar
* Palynivory: the consumption of flower pollen
* Frugivory: the consumption of fruit
